About this campground

Koa Rock Springs

Koa Rock Springs camping area, located in Wyoming, offers a range of amenities for campers. The campground provides full hookup sites, including water, electricity, and sewer connections, making it convenient for RV campers. Additionally, there are tent sites available for those who prefer a more traditional camping experience. Other amenities include picnic tables, fire pits, and access to clean restroom and shower facilities.

Reservations are accepted at Koa Rock Springs, allowing campers to secure their preferred site in advance. This is particularly helpful during peak seasons when the campground can get busy. Speaking of which, the best time to visit this camping area is during the summer months (June to August) when the weather is pleasant for outdoor activities.

While staying at Koa Rock Springs, campers can explore the nearby attractions, such as Flaming Gorge National Recreation Area and Killpecker Sand Dunes. However, it's important to be cautious of the local wildlife, including rattlesnakes and bears. Following proper safety protocols, such as storing food properly and keeping a safe distance from wildlife, is essential. With its amenities and convenient location, Koa Rock Springs camping area is an excellent choice for campers looking to enjoy the beauty of Wyoming.

Camping essentials & Leave No Trace

Pack it in, pack it out
Take all trash, food scraps, and gear back with you to keep campsites clean and protect wildlife.
Respect wildlife
Observe animals from a distance, store food securely, and never feed wildlife to maintain natural behavior and safety.
Know before you go
Check weather, fire restrictions, trail conditions, and permit requirements to ensure a safe and well-planned trip.
Minimize campfire impact
Use established fire rings, keep fires small, fully extinguish them, or opt for a camp stove when fires are restricted.
Leave what you find
Preserve natural and cultural features by avoiding removal of plants, rocks, artifacts, or other elements of the environment.
